Ajax, viết tắt của Asynchronous JavaScript and XML, là một kỹ thuật lập trình web mạnh mẽ cho phép cập nhật nội dung trang web một cách không đồng bộ, mà không cần tải lại toàn bộ trang. Việc nắm vững Ajax là chìa khóa để xây dựng các ứng dụng web tương tác và mượt mà. Bài viết này sẽ cung cấp cho bạn những Bài Tập Ajax Có Lời Giải chi tiết, giúp bạn hiểu rõ hơn về khái niệm và ứng dụng thực tế của Ajax.
Lợi Ích Của Việc Luyện Tập Bài Tập Ajax Có Lời Giải
Việc thực hành với các bài tập ajax có lời giải mang lại nhiều lợi ích cho quá trình học tập của bạn:
- Nắm vững kiến thức: Thông qua việc giải quyết các vấn đề cụ thể, bạn sẽ hiểu sâu hơn về cách hoạt động của Ajax, cách xử lý yêu cầu và phản hồi từ server.
- Phát triển kỹ năng thực hành: Luyện tập thường xuyên giúp bạn thành thạo trong việc viết mã Ajax, xử lý các tình huống khác nhau và debug hiệu quả.
- Nâng cao khả năng tư duy logic: Các bài tập Ajax yêu cầu bạn phải suy nghĩ logic và tìm ra giải pháp tối ưu cho từng vấn đề, từ đó rèn luyện khả năng tư duy lập trình của bạn.
- Ứng dụng vào dự án thực tế: Kiến thức và kỹ năng thu được từ việc giải bài tập sẽ giúp bạn tự tin hơn khi áp dụng Ajax vào các dự án web thực tế.
Bài tập Ajax cơ bản với lời giải chi tiết
Các Loại Bài Tập Ajax Phổ Biến
Dưới đây là một số loại bài tập Ajax phổ biến mà bạn có thể bắt gặp:
- Tải dữ liệu từ server: Bài tập này yêu cầu bạn sử dụng Ajax để gửi yêu cầu đến server và hiển thị dữ liệu trả về trên trang web mà không cần tải lại toàn bộ trang.
- Xử lý form: Sử dụng Ajax để gửi dữ liệu form đến server và xử lý kết quả trả về mà không cần refresh trang.
- Tạo hiệu ứng động: Bài tập này tập trung vào việc sử dụng Ajax để cập nhật một phần của trang web, tạo ra các hiệu ứng động và tương tác mượt mà cho người dùng.
- Kết hợp với các thư viện JavaScript: Học cách sử dụng Ajax kết hợp với các thư viện JavaScript phổ biến như jQuery, Fetch API để đơn giản hóa việc viết mã và tăng hiệu quả.
Ví Dụ Bài Tập Ajax Có Lời Giải
Hãy cùng xem một ví dụ đơn giản về bài tập Ajax có lời giải:
Đề bài: Viết một đoạn mã Ajax để lấy dữ liệu từ file data.txt
trên server và hiển thị nội dung của file đó trong một thẻ <div>
có id là result
.
Lời giải:
function loadData() {
var xhttp = new XMLHttpRequest();
xhttp.onreadystatechange = function() {
if (this.readyState == 4 && this.status == 200) {
document.getElementById("result").innerHTML = this.responseText;
}
};
xhttp.open("GET", "data.txt", true);
xhttp.send();
}
Ví dụ bài tập Ajax với lời giải chi tiết bằng JavaScript
Tìm Kiếm Bài Tập Ajax Có Lời Giải Ở Đâu?
Bạn có thể tìm thấy nhiều bài tập ajax có lời giải trên các trang web học lập trình, diễn đàn công nghệ, và kho lưu trữ mã nguồn mở như GitHub. Hãy tận dụng những tài nguyên này để luyện tập và nâng cao kỹ năng Ajax của bạn.
Bài Tập Ajax và Helpful Content Update
Google luôn ưu tiên những nội dung hữu ích và chất lượng. Khi tạo bài tập ajax có lời giải, hãy tập trung vào việc cung cấp giá trị thực tế cho người học, giải thích rõ ràng và dễ hiểu. Điều này sẽ giúp bài viết của bạn được đánh giá cao bởi cả người dùng và công cụ tìm kiếm.
Kết Luận
Bài tập ajax có lời giải là một công cụ học tập hiệu quả giúp bạn nắm vững kỹ thuật Ajax và ứng dụng vào thực tế. Hãy dành thời gian luyện tập thường xuyên để trở thành một lập trình viên web chuyên nghiệp.
FAQ
- Ajax là gì?
- Tại sao nên học Ajax?
- Làm sao để bắt đầu học Ajax?
- Tôi có thể tìm thấy bài tập ajax có lời giải ở đâu?
- Lợi ích của việc sử dụng Ajax trong lập trình web là gì?
- Khó khăn thường gặp khi học Ajax là gì?
- Làm thế nào để debug lỗi trong mã Ajax?
Mô tả các tình huống thường gặp câu hỏi.
Người dùng thường gặp khó khăn trong việc xử lý lỗi asynchronous, hiểu rõ về readyState
và status
, cũng như cách sử dụng các phương thức GET
và POST
.
Gợi ý các câu hỏi khác, bài viết khác có trong web.
Bạn có thể tìm hiểu thêm về JavaScript, HTML, CSS, và các framework JavaScript phổ biến khác trên trang web của chúng tôi.